Barbecue is typically thought of as an American invention, but it was originally developed in India. In India, the meat is cooked on a special type of clay oven known as a tandoori. The earth is usually covered up to the neck of the pot, and hot coals are added at the bottom. The ceramic container retains heat and keeps it centered. Although many North American barbecue places don't offer vegetarian options they are not uncommon in India. The Indian tandoori oven chars vegetables quickly, but it also tenderizes meats and fish. For vegetarians, paneer Tikka is made with fresh cheese and chickpea flour. Last but not least, try the tandoori-aloo, which is filled with cashew nuts and raisins. Both dishes are served with mint sauce and raita (a yogurt-based condiment).
